I propose that LL package a separate, offline client as a product to compliment SL. Call it SL Gold, available anywhere you'd buy software, offering the ability to simulate owning anywhere from 512m to several sims (whatever the hardware limitations of the user) with variable toolsets and terraform limits to match (mainland vs. Estate Owner). Some optional features may require limited grid connectivity (for instance, asset-server access for certain scripting functions or items with limited permissions) or syncing with online items, avatars, or locations. An Orientation Island and some content would be included, along with tutorials and documentation, perhaps including updateable stored versions of some secondlife.com content.

For LL, SL Gold would be both an income stream and a marketing tool, providing not only the sale price, but also upload fees and incentive for residents to acquire or increase tier in order to share offline creations.

For users, SL Gold would answer three longstanding needs: an offline build editor, content back-up, and true ownership. Even should SL cease to exist or change beyond recognition, users would have access to as much properly permissioned content as they're willing to store for as long as they're willing to store it.
